Why Use Reciprocating Saws
A cordless reciprocating saw is a great invention and a wonderful versatile tool for so many jobs. A reciprocating saw uses a push and pull motion to cut, just like a hand saw. Other names for the reciprocating saw are Sawzall, Recipro Saw and Sabre Saw. It has a large blade like a jigsaw with a handle that makes it easy to use in vertical cuts.Many construction professionals choose a cordless reciprocating saw over a skill saw for its ease of use and versatility. When using on window fitting and trim work in construction jobs, it is much easier to use and control especially because it is lightweight. A reversible blade is also useful in cutting upside down so that it is easy to use in tight spots. The blade stroke is about 1-1/8 inches and about 3000 strokes per minute which quickly cuts through wood such as 2 x 4's with ease. The variable speeds also increase your control, along with the open top, which makes it very easy to see where you are cutting.
Electricians use cordless reciprocating saws to cut holes in 2 x 4's for electrical wiring and also to cut sheetrock neatly for the electrical outlets to be installed. Another great advantage of the cordless feature is that if you are working in damp or wet areas you won't receive a shock as with a corded saw.
Many tree professionals use cordless reciprocating saws to trim branches. It is very quick and effective and much less expensive than buying a small chainsaw for this type of work.
Another time saving and unique feature is that the blade change is keyless. There is no fumbling and looking for the key that came off of a corded saw. This tool has an extremely comfortable non-slip grip that can be used all day long without tiring your hands. The long life battery in combination with the long battery run time saves lots of time by not having to stop and charge the battery or change to another fully charged battery. Most reciprocating saws have an electric brake which reduces coast time and speeds up your job.
The cordless reciprocating saw is available in several sizes from 18 volt to 36 volt and can be used for endless jobs and tasks. This truly is one of the most versatile tools created.
